Government hospitals provide free treatment; private channelling lets you book a specific specialist. This page covers booking and what to bring.
How to apply
- 1For government care, visit the OPD or the relevant clinic during hours.
- 2For channelling, book a specialist through a channelling service, hospital or app.
- 3Bring your NIC, clinic book and any previous reports.
Documents required
- NIC
- Clinic / patient book
- Previous reports & prescriptions

Good to know
Government hospital treatment is free. For emergencies call the free Suwa Seriya ambulance on 1990.
